All-Prokofiev Celebration — American Ballet Theatre
One of the great composers of the 20th century, Sergei Prokofiev’s genius is celebrated in this program that features the World Premiere On the Dnieper - a sweeping love story set along the banks of the mighty Dnieper River with all-new choreography by Alexei Ratmansky, former artistic director of the Bolshoi Ballet and ABT’s new Artist-in-Residence. The Prokofiev program also includes the Company Premiere of James Kudelka’s Désir one of the great pure-dance ballets that daringly explores the art of pas de deux with a lyrical surge of passionate dancing. This program culminates in a tribute to the centenary of the Russian impresario Serge Diaghilev’s famed Ballets Russes when the biblical parable Prodigal Son takes center stage with George Balanchine’s masterful choreography.
